What Is Enterprise IT Spending?

Enterprise IT Spending refers to the money organizations invest in technology products, services, software, infrastructure, personnel, and digital transformation initiatives. In practice, these investments often include:

  • Cloud infrastructure

  • Business software

  • Artificial intelligence

  • Cybersecurity

  • Data analytics

  • Enterprise applications

  • Network infrastructure

  • IT consulting

  • Managed services

  • Hardware replacement

  • Employee technology

  • Digital workplace tools

  • Innovation initiatives

Unlike consumer technology purchases, enterprise technology investments usually support thousands of employees, millions of customers, and complex business operations. Therefore, every investment is expected to improve efficiency, reduce costs, increase security, or create new business opportunities.

The Economics Behind Enterprise IT Spending

Technology investments follow economic principles just like any other capital investment. Specifically, executives evaluate whether spending will create measurable business value through several key economic concepts:

1. Return on Investment (ROI)

Every technology purchase competes with other business priorities. To evaluate potential value, executives ask questions like:

  • Will this software save labor costs?

  • Can automation improve productivity?

  • Will cloud migration reduce infrastructure expenses?

  • Does AI increase employee efficiency?

  • Can cybersecurity prevent expensive incidents?

In general, if the expected return exceeds the initial investment, projects are far more likely to receive funding.

2. Total Cost of Ownership (TCO)

The purchase price tells only part of the story. Therefore, businesses must also calculate ongoing costs such as:

  • Maintenance & licensing

  • Employee training & support

  • Security & upgrades

  • Integration & infrastructure expenses

For example, a cheaper solution sometimes becomes significantly more expensive over a five-year period. This is why economists strongly recommend evaluating technology across its full lifecycle.

3. Opportunity Cost

Every technology investment inherently means another project may be delayed. For instance, if a company spends $5 million on AI infrastructure, it may need to postpone:

  • Office expansion

  • New hiring initiatives

  • Marketing campaigns

  • Manufacturing upgrades

As a result, technology leaders must constantly balance competing priorities. Ultimately, strong Enterprise IT Spending strategies focus on maximizing long-term business value rather than seeking short-term savings.

Trend 2: Cloud Spending Continues to Expand

Cloud computing remains one of the biggest drivers of Enterprise IT Spending as organizations continue moving workloads from traditional data centers into public, private, and hybrid cloud environments.

This movement provides several major economic benefits, such as:

  • Lower upfront capital expenses

  • Faster deployment and flexible scaling

  • Better disaster recovery and global accessibility

However, many organizations are also discovering that cloud costs require careful management. Without proper governance, unused resources and inefficient workloads can significantly inflate monthly expenses. Consequently, FinOps (cloud financial management) has emerged as a crucial discipline for enterprises seeking to maximize cloud ROI.

Trend 8: Software Spending Continues to Rise

Software remains one of the fastest-growing categories within Enterprise IT Spending. Because businesses rely on software for nearly every function, Software-as-a-Service (SaaS) has transformed technology purchasing.

Instead of making large upfront investments, businesses typically pay ongoing subscription fees. While this model offers great flexibility, it also requires careful oversight. For example, many organizations discover they are paying for unused licenses or duplicate applications. Consequently, software optimization has become a critical cost-management strategy.

Trend 9: Platform Consolidation Is Reducing Complexity

Over the past decade, many companies purchased specialized software whenever a new need appeared. While this solved short-term problems, it ultimately created massive technology sprawl.

Managing hundreds of isolated applications increases licensing costs, integration challenges, and security risks. Therefore, today’s IT leaders increasingly favor platform consolidation. Instead of purchasing five different applications, organizations look for integrated platforms that provide multiple capabilities, thereby reducing costs and simplifying technology management.

Economic Factors Affecting Enterprise IT Spending

Technology budgets do not exist in isolation; rather, they respond directly to broader economic conditions:

  • Interest Rates: Higher interest rates increase borrowing costs. Consequently, organizations may delay large projects when financing becomes expensive. However, investments that directly improve productivity often continue because they offset higher operating costs.

  • Inflation: Inflation affects nearly every area of IT spending—from software subscriptions to hardware and labor. To adapt, technology leaders prioritize projects with immediate, measurable financial returns.

  • Labor Shortages: Finding experienced IT professionals remains challenging. As a result, businesses increasingly invest in automation (such as AI customer support and robotic process automation) to accomplish more work without proportionally increasing headcount.

  • Global Competition: Companies now compete globally. Because businesses with modern technology introduce products faster and operate more efficiently, IT investment has become an essential competitive strategy.
